The discomfort from the body being detoxified can lead to morning discomfort, and … WebDec 19, 2024 · If you take mineral oil oral liquid on a regular basis, take a missed dose as soon as you think about it. If it is close to the time for your next dose, skip the missed dose and go back to your normal time. Do not take 2 doses at the same time or extra doses. Many times mineral oil oral liquid is taken on an as needed basis. ...

WebSo, mix the Mineral Oil thoroughly in a cup with about one oz. of water or fruit juice before drinking it. Drink one more oz. of water after swallowing the Mineral Oil, to wash it down to the site where it acts, the intestines. Mineral Oil takes about 8 hours to cause bowel movement.
